Details
-
Improvement
-
Status: Patch Available
-
Major
-
Resolution: Unresolved
-
0.23.0
-
None
-
This changes the DataTransferProtocol to return a new error code when a max tranfers exceeded messages is encountered.
Description
We find that users often run into the default transceiver limits in the DN. Putting aside the inherent issues with xceiver threads, it would be nice if the "xceiver limit exceeded" error propagated to the client. Currently, clients simply see an EOFException which is hard to interpret, and have to go slogging through DN logs to find the underlying issue.
The data transfer protocol should be extended to either have a special error code for "not enough xceivers" or should have some error code for generic errors with which a string can be attached and propagated.
Attachments
Attachments
Issue Links
- depends upon
-
HADOOP-7301 FSDataInputStream should expose a getWrappedStream method
- Closed